• Get involved in the neighborhood by attending the NESCO Annual Congress on Sat., Feb. 25, from 8 a.m. – noon at Englewood Christian Church. This annual gathering of neighbors and neighborhood representatives provides an opportunity to learn about community initiatives and engage with others to tackle pressing problems.
